What Makes Each Zodiac Sign Feel at Home

Home is not always a place. Sometimes it is a familiar voice, a locked door, a full refrigerator, or the freedom to be quiet without having to explain yourself.

Astrology suggests that each zodiac sign may need something slightly different before a space truly feels like their own. Your Sun sign is only one part of your birth chart, of course, but it can offer a playful look at what helps you settle in, soften, and feel like you belong.

Aries: The Freedom to Do Things Their Way

Aries feels most at home where they do not have to ask permission for every move.

They want the freedom to change plans, start a project, turn up the music, or suddenly decide everyone should go somewhere. Home is the place where their energy does not need to be constantly managed.

Taurus: Familiar Comforts

Taurus feels at home through the senses.

A favorite chair, something good cooking, soft blankets, familiar smells, and objects with history can matter more than a perfectly designed room. Home is where Taurus knows what feels good and trusts that it will still be there tomorrow.

Gemini: Signs of Life

Gemini rarely needs a home to be perfectly quiet or perfectly organized.

They feel comfortable around books, conversations, half-finished ideas, messages from friends, and something interesting happening nearby. Home is a place where curiosity has room to wander.

Cancer: A Place That Holds Memories

Cancer often turns a house into an archive of belonging.

Old photographs, inherited objects, familiar recipes, and tiny souvenirs can carry enormous emotional weight. Home is not just where Cancer lives. It is where the people and moments they love continue to have a place.

Leo: A Space Where They Can Fully Be Themselves

Leo feels at home where they do not have to make themselves smaller.

They want room for personality, pleasure, creativity, and whatever makes life feel special. Home is where Leo can be loud, tender, dramatic, playful, or completely unguarded without feeling like they are too much.

Virgo: Knowing Everything Is Taken Care Of

Virgo has a hard time relaxing when something still feels unfinished.

A reasonably clean space, a stocked kitchen, a completed task, and a sense that tomorrow is under control can create real comfort. Home is where Virgo can finally stop scanning for the next thing that needs fixing.

Libra: An Atmosphere That Feels Good

Libra notices the mood of a room almost immediately.

Lighting, music, beauty, tension, and the way people speak to one another all contribute to whether a space feels comfortable. Home is not necessarily perfect, but it should feel like a place where harmony is possible.

Scorpio: Complete Privacy

Scorpio feels at home where the outside world cannot follow them.

They need a place to close the door, lower their guard, and decide for themselves who gets access. Home is where Scorpio does not have to explain what they are thinking before they are ready.

Sagittarius: A Place They Can Always Return To

Sagittarius may love leaving home as much as being there.

What matters is having a place that does not punish them for wandering. Home is the familiar base that welcomes them back after a trip, an adventure, or simply a period of needing more space.

Capricorn: Something They Have Built

Capricorn often feels deeply connected to what has been earned, created, or carefully maintained.

A home becomes meaningful through the work invested in it, whether that means buying it, repairing it, supporting the people inside it, or building traditions over time. Belonging grows through commitment.

Aquarius: The Freedom to Be Unusual

Aquarius feels at home where nobody questions why they own that, do things that way, or need something other people do not understand.

Their ideal space may be unconventional, highly personal, or full of objects that make sense only to them. Home is where they are free from the pressure to be normal.

Pisces: Somewhere the World Feels Far Away

Pisces needs a place where the volume of life can finally come down.

Music, soft light, water, art, blankets, pets, or simply a closed door can help create a sense of retreat. Home is where Pisces can drift away from everyone else’s demands and return to their own inner world.
